Cecil Edward Mannis, Sr.

June 15, 1932 ~ January 13, 2022 (age 89) 89 Years Old

Cecil Mannis, Sr. Obituary

Cecil Edward Mannis, Sr., age 89, passed away peacefully on January 13, 2022 at Fort Sanders Regional Medical Center with his family by his side. He proudly served our country in the United States Army during the Korean War. He was a loving husband, father, grandfather, great-grandfather, brother, uncle and friend. He will be remembered as a kind and strong man who always greeted others with a smile. He never met a stranger. He just simply loved people. He spent his 89 years on earth serving God and telling others about the mansion awaiting him in Heaven. He was a man of unwavering faith and though his presence upon this earth will be deeply missed, he is surely Heaven’s gain. 

He is preceded in death by his father and mother, William and Gladys Mannis; loving wife of 28 years, Connie Mannis; brother, Bill Mannis and sister, Mildred Keith.  He is survived by his devoted wife of 16 years, Kathryn Mannis; his children, Jan Rector (Jim), Eddie Mannis (Blake), Robby Mannis (Kevin), Leanne Alleman (Keith); step-children, Scott Kirby, Tim Kirby (Tina); grandchildren, Crissy Thurman (Jason), Misty Lyons (Lorie), Aaron Rector (Tara), Jason Rector (Jennifer), Ansley and Carter Beard and Cooper and Shepherd Alleman; great-grandchildren, Caleb Thurman, Calen and Evan Burkhart, Ashley and Jamie Rector and Andrew and Vivienne Rector; sister, Annie Allison; brother, Ray Mannis; several nieces and nephews; and many friends. 

The family will receive friends on Monday, January 17, 2022 at Olivet Baptist Church, 4701 Pleasant Ridge Road, from 5:00 p.m. to 7:00 p.m., with funeral service to immediately follow. Rev. Robert Holt will be officiating. Family and friends will meet on Tuesday, January 18, 2022 at Lynnhurst Cemetery, 2300 Adair Drive, for a 1:00 p.m. graveside service with full military honors provided by East Tennessee Veterans Honor Guard.
